well Waqar did say the replaced ball would have reversed more and they should not have gone for a change..

I am not an expert on this topic and could be wrong. I am going by what I think is the physics of a swinging ball, and a not round ball will be constantly disturb the streamline flow around it.

Maybe Waqar was referring to the fact that the older ball also had a rougher surface (difference in roughness of the two sides is also needed for swing).

He's aiming for the rough outside the right-hander's leg-stump.

It's the obvious thing to do but the batsmen are playing him well.

Shadab is trying the same thing but he doesn't have Yasir's consistency.

I understand what he's trying to do but it's a tactic that takes away the lbw from the right hander and the batsmen can keep pushing out at the ball and get the odd isngle here and there. With the type of field I saw earlier, with just a single line...it's negative and the batsmen can get used to it. Heck, they can even leave a lot of the deliveries or push out with their legs.

It's an absolute waste by whoever is setting those feilds and we've seen it with the WI batsmen stretching the lead. Theo nly hope now is that the new ball is used effectively (already a couple of missed drives) and the slips hang onto their catches.
